wormbase rest api的接口
wormbase-parasite的Python项目详细描述
蠕虫寄生虫
这个包是wormbase寄生虫rest api的接口。您可以在python程序中使用它从wormbase寄生虫rest api检索数据,而无需了解restapi交互的详细信息。函数名是智能的,并提供了文档。此软件包面向那些希望比使用网站更快地从Wormbase获取数据的Wormbase用户。
安装
使用pip
安装很简单。只需运行
>pipinstallwormbase-parasite
从pypi包索引检索此包。
用法
wormbase寄生虫rest api是免费和开放的。访问它不需要凭据、密钥或令牌。这使得pywormbase在脚本中也很容易使用。首先,导入wormbase_parasite
,然后实例化WormbaseClient
对象:
>>>importwormbase_parasite>>>api=wormbase_parasite.WormbaseClient()
一个WormbaseClient
对象将具有各种成员函数,这些函数提供对wormbase api端点的访问。您可以使用dir(api)
查看所有可用的函数(或阅读github wiki中的相关文档)。
支架
如果您使用PyWormBase并且遇到软件包问题,或者如果您请求附加功能,请在https://github.com/c-anna/PyWormbase/issues处提交问题。
注意:wormbase_parasite
是wormbase寄生虫rest api的包装器。此API可能会更改,因此响应的内容和格式可能会更改,恕不另行通知。尽管将尽一切努力使此包与rest api的输出保持一致,但是依赖于此包的脚本仍然可以更改其执行结果,即使没有进行代码更改。如果您使用wormbase_parasite
并注意到函数的执行发生了更改,请在github上打开一个问题。
许可证
wormbase_parasite
是免费的、开源的,根据gplv3许可证授权。
. . . . . . .
. . _.-/`/`'-._
. Thanks for using . /_..--''''_-'
. wormbase_parasite! . // \
. . . . . //-.__\_\.-'
`..' _\\\// --.___ // ___.---.._
_- /@/@\ \ ||`` `-_
.' ,\_\_/ | \_||_/ ,-._ `.
; { o / } "" `-._`. ;
; `-==-' / \_| ;
| |>o<| }@@@} |
| <(___<) }@@@@} |
| <(___<) }@@@@@} |
| <\___<) \_.?@@} |
; V`--V`__./@} ;
\ tx ooo@} /
\ /
`. .'
`-._ _.-'
``------'''''''''------``